Ceys adhesive tape: Art Adhesive, 1

Practice the art of DIY.
Adhesive tape for all kinds of home reparation.

Advertising Agency: Altraforma, Barcelona, Spain
Creative Director: Sergi Zapater
Art Directors: Sandra Ley, Albert Bernal
Copywriter: Toni Tugores
Illustrator: Mark Khaisman
Published: April 2008
